Overcoming Financial Discord

Justin and Deepika are experiencing significant money management issues, largely stemming from differing financial philosophies. Justin is oriented towards enjoying the present, while Deepika is more future-focused, leading to tension in their financial decisions. They find themselves in a cycle of credit card debt despite having a combined income of $260,000, which creates stress and feelings of living paycheck to paycheck. This discord is further exacerbated by a lack of a shared financial vision and understanding of their spending habits.
